Can I pressure wash my own house?

While it's possible to rent or purchase a pressure washer for DIY projects, hiring a professional pressure washing service offers several advantages:
  • Experience and Expertise: Professionals have the knowledge and skills to choose the right pressure levels and cleaning solutions for different surfaces, minimizing the risk of damage.
  • Professional Equipment: Pressure washing companies use commercial-grade equipment that is more powerful and efficient than consumer-grade pressure washers.
  • Safety: Pressure washing can be hazardous, especially when working on ladders or with high-pressure water. Professionals are trained in safety procedures and have the necessary equipment to work safely.
  • Time-Saving: Pressure washing can be time-consuming, especially for larger projects. Hiring professionals frees up your time for other tasks.

If you're considering DIY pressure washing, assess the complexity of the project, your experience, and the risks involved. For larger or more challenging projects, hiring professionals is often a wiser and safer choice.

How often should I pressure wash my house?

The recommended frequency for pressure washing your house depends on factors like your location, surrounding environment, and the type of siding. As a general guideline:
  • Annually: Pressure washing your house at least once a year helps remove accumulated dirt, grime, and other contaminants, keeping it looking its best.
  • Every 2-3 Years: If you live in an area with high humidity, heavy tree cover, or frequent exposure to pollutants, more frequent pressure washing may be necessary.
  • When Visible Dirt and Grime Appear: Address visible dirt, stains, or mold growth promptly to prevent them from becoming more challenging to remove.

Regular pressure washing can maintain your home's exterior, extend the lifespan of your siding, and enhance its curb appeal.

Can pressure washing damage my deck?

Pressure washing can damage wood decks if done improperly. High pressure can etch or splinter the wood, leading to a rough and uneven surface.
  • Soft Washing: Soft washing is generally recommended for wood decks as it uses lower pressure and specialized cleaning solutions to safely remove dirt, mildew, and algae without causing damage.
  • Lower Pressure Setting: If using a pressure washer on a wood deck, use a lower pressure setting (around 1500 PSI) and a wide-angle nozzle (25-40 degrees).
  • Maintain Distance: Hold the nozzle at least 12 inches away from the deck surface to prevent etching or splintering.
  • Professional Pressure Washing: If you're unsure about pressure washing your deck safely, hire a professional pressure washing company with experience in cleaning wood surfaces.

By using the right cleaning method and precautions, you can effectively clean your wood deck without causing damage and prolong its lifespan.

Can pressure washing damage my plants?

Yes, pressure washing can damage plants and landscaping if not done carefully. The high pressure and harsh chemicals in cleaning solutions can harm or kill plants:
  • Cover or Shield Plants: Before pressure washing, cover or shield delicate plants and landscaping with tarps, plastic sheeting, or painter's tape to protect them from water spray and chemicals.
  • Use Lower Pressure Settings: If pressure washing near plants, use lower pressure settings and avoid directing the spray directly at them.
  • Rinse Plants with Water: After pressure washing, rinse plants thoroughly with plain water to dilute any chemicals that may have landed on them.
  • Choose Plant-Safe Cleaning Solutions: If using cleaning solutions, opt for environmentally friendly or plant-safe options whenever possible.

Taking these precautions minimizes the risk of damage to your plants and landscaping during pressure washing.
